Analysis of Miss You
My body is numb
My heart turns to stone,
The one I love has left me,
Left me in the dark alone.
My love I don't understand
Why you've gone far away from me.
Do you remember the promise?
Forever one we will always be?
Are you coming back for me?
Will I ever again see your face?
A moment without you is a lifetime,
A lifetime trapped in this place.
I miss everything about you babe,
The way your eyes sparkle and glow.
Those eyes that shine brighter than the stars,
The eyes that only I would know.
The sky is dark, the sun is dull,
The air is cold with you not there,
Your disappearance has sent me in a spiral
Of emptiness, brokenness, and despair.
I miss you so.
